Are people in Champaign older or younger than people in Tuscola?
- The Median Age in Champaign is 12.0 years younger than in Tuscola.

Are housing costs cheaper in Champaign or Tuscola?
- Champaign housing costs are 37.1% more expensive than Tuscola housing costs.

Which city has a longer commute, Champaign or Tuscola?
- The average commute for residents of Champaign is 5.1 minutes shorter than it is for residents of Tuscola.

Things to do in Tuscola?
Living in Tuscola, IL is an enjoyable experience for many. With a population of just under 4,000, Tuscola has a small-town feel yet offers plenty of amenities that make it a great place to live. The city has excellent schools and recreation areas, along with easy access to larger cities like Champaign and Decatur. Residents enjoy the small-town charm while enjoying the convenience of nearby restaurants, shops, and entertainment. Residents also appreciate the low cost of living, which makes Tuscola an attractive place to live for those on a budget or who are looking for a more relaxed lifestyle than a big city can provide.
